Indian shares rise tracking rebound in Asian markets

INDIA STOCKS-Indian shares rise tracking rebound in Asian markets Updates at 9:50 a.m. IST By Bharath Rajeswaran BENGALURU, Aug 6 (Reuters) - Indian shares rose on Tuesday, following a relief rally in broader Asian markets as U.S. central bank officials soothed investor nerves after a brutal selloff in the previous session. US natgas stockpiles seen up 69 bcf in week ended June 14

POLL-US natgas stockpiles seen up 69 bcf in week ended June 14 June 20 (Reuters) - U.S. utilities likely added a smaller-than-usual 69 billion cubic feet (bcf) of natural gas into storage last week as low gas prices earlier this year caused drillers to cut output, a Reuters poll showed on Thursday. That compares with an injection of 92 bcf during the same week a year ago and a five-year (2019-2023) average increase of 83 bcf for this time of year.

US natgas stockpiles seen up just 74 bcf in week ended June 7

POLL-US natgas stockpiles seen up just 74 bcf in week ended June 7 June 12 (Reuters) - U.S. utilities likely added a smaller-than-usual 74 billion cubic feet (bcf) of natural gas into storage last week as low gas prices earlier this year caused drillers to cut output, a Reuters poll showed on Wednesday. That compares with an injection of 90 bcf during the same week a year ago and a five-year (2019-2023) average increase of 89 bcf for this time of year.
